JOB TITLE: Edit Coordinator (MATERIAL MANAGEMENT)
DEPARTMENT: PRODUCTION
REPORTS TO: PRODUCTION MANAGER
DUTIES: Assist Director and Associate Director with essential News broadcast production requirements. Primary responsibilities include tracking status of edited content for playback in live News broadcasts and coordinating editing assignments for live shots and assigned stories from writers. Provide desktop editing support on Final Cut Pro when required and applicable. Assist with coding for Ross Overdrive automated control room system. Coordinate with Newcenter Operations incoming news feeds. Ensure feeds are received by Newscenter, communicate status with writers/producers as needed. Assist Production Manager or appropriate supervisor with quality analysis of edited materials. Assist Digital Assets Supervisor with News archive management. Provide Production Manager with general and/or specific production support related to all KTLA production and News operations.
REQUIREMENTS: Bachelor's degree in Communications, Television Production or commensurate experience in a related field. Familiarization and basic knowledge of Newsroom operations and production processes. Specific knowledge of News production and operating systems required, including: ENPS, production video server playout systems, OPUS, TONS, desktop editing, Clip-Edit, Final Cut Pro, VZRT and Ross Overdrive. Computer skills including, server based storage/play-out systems also required. General knowledge of Microsoft Office, Microsoft Word and Excel are a must. Must be willing to learn and adapt to new technologies. Must be willing to work mornings, nights, weekends and holidays. Associate directing experience a plus.
